Abstract

Probiotic drinks contain a number of good bacteria that are beneficial for the body. Plant-based probiotic drinks are an alternative that is not widely known. The aim of this research was to determine the effect of sucrose concentration on the characteristics of probiotic almond milk drinks fermented with Lactobacillus rhamnosus SKG34 and to determine the appropriate sucrose concentration to produce probiotic almond milk with the best characteristics. This research used a Completely Randomized Design (CRD) that consists of 5 levels sucrose concentration 0, 3 6, 9, and 12 percents. Each treatment was repeated 3 times to obtained 15 experimental units. The data were analyzed by Analysis of Variance (ANOVA) and if there was a significant effect (P<0,05), then proceed with the Duncan Multiple Range Test (DMRT) at 5 percents error. The results showed that sucrose concentration had a very significant effect (P<0.01) on sugar total, aroma, taste, sweetness and overall acceptability. Sucrose concentration of 6 percent produced the best probiotic almond milk drinks characteristics with LAB total of 8.76 log cfu/ml, acidity degree of 6.22, acid total of 0.15 percent, sugar total of 6.51 percent, sensory characteristic showed that color was liked, aroma rather was liked, preferred sweet and not sour taste, and overall acceptance was liked.
